1

我正在尝试将 snps (Synopsys) DMA 控制器驱动程序与 linux 版本 4.14.226 一起使用。

在使用 ALSA 测试音频播放时,我们发现了问题,因此我们从 linux 5.12 https://elixir.bootlin.com/linux/v5.12/source/drivers/dma/dw-axi-dmac/dw-axi-中进行了许多更改dmac-platform.c#L680

4.17 https://elixir.bootlin.com/linux/v4.17-rc1/source/drivers/dma/dw-axi-dmac的旧代码似乎不起作用。

为此,我们必须更改许多 linux (4.14.226) 的基本文件,这似乎对我们不利。

你有什么方法可以让最新的 DMA 控制器驱动程序在 linux 4.14.226 上工作吗?反向移植它的正确方法应该是什么。期待很快收到您的来信,并在此先感谢您。

4

0 回答 0